Transaction 121b64b2eb50f26653b729536f8bee3dbf588f74fcc6e44b85a9059dd8f63c14
1 Input
1 Output
-
121b64b2eb50f26653b729536f8bee3dbf588f74fcc6e44b85a9059dd8f63c14:0
- value
- 558034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 276e661ac8655aeb74bcc377e8b2e79ec3d927e8 OP_EQUAL
- address
- 35HWXfu1AmiFdE7QCwz45pU6XRxxzVxfbV